Output 32569ebf2b2f6322eed65d09cf0be795a7ad2fc94c5ea520ffadbb36ea0eff76:2

value
101875104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6deb91d0add27dac9dfd3a964e5c364d717be75 OP_EQUAL
address
3QCLxoiaWn3ywajhUrifF4RqHL6rxjeD23
transaction
32569ebf2b2f6322eed65d09cf0be795a7ad2fc94c5ea520ffadbb36ea0eff76
confirmations
2470
spent
true